This cache is placed in conjunction with the 100th Aniversary of the Lincoln Highway and the 6th Annual Grand Ol' Highway Event. This series will take you along the 1913 alignment of The Lincoln Highway through La Porte County.


Following Fisher's plea to leaders of the automotive industry, Frank Seiberling of Goodyear Tire provided $300,000 pledge to the Lincoln Highway Association (LHA). Sieberling would serve as president of the LHA for two-thirds of its existence. He oversaw the seedling mile projects and the transcontinental convoy and worked to improve the highway in the West. He leveraged corporate support and donated personal funds. Seiberling was an active participant from 1912 to 1928.
